This upcoming bout between Fabian Diaz and Dorian Mendez presents a classic clash of styles that is always a fascinating puzzle for boxing bettors: the technician versus the slugger. Diaz, entering the ring as the favorite with odds of 1.58, is a fighter who embodies the sweet science. His game is built on a foundation of excellent footwork, a sharp, punishing jab, and disciplined defense. He is not known for one-punch knockout power, but rather for his ability to systematically break down opponents, control the pace and distance of the fight, and accumulate points round after round. His recent performances have shown a fighter hitting his prime, demonstrating high ring IQ and the composure to stick to a game plan even when under pressure.

On the other side of the ring stands Dorian Mendez, the live underdog at 2.50. Mendez is the antithesis of Diaz. He is a come-forward brawler who possesses the kind of fight-altering power that makes him a threat from the opening bell to the last. His path to victory isn't found on the judges' scorecards; it's found by landing that one perfect shot. Mendez willingly accepts that he might lose rounds on points, banking on his ability to eventually corner his opponent and unleash the heavy artillery. His defense can be porous, and his footwork is not as refined as Diaz's, which are the primary reasons he is priced as the underdog. However, his power is the great equalizer and ensures that Diaz cannot afford a single moment of complacency.

The key to this fight will be whether Diaz can successfully implement his strategy of boxing from the outside. He must use his jab and lateral movement to keep the aggressive Mendez at bay, preventing him from setting his feet to throw power shots. If Diaz can frustrate Mendez and force him to lunge in recklessly, he can counter effectively and score cleanly. For Mendez, the challenge is to cut off the ring and turn the match into a phone booth brawl where his strength and power can take over. He will likely target the body early to slow Diaz down, hoping to create openings for his devastating hooks and overhands in the later rounds.

Ultimately, while the allure of a knockout artist underdog at 2.50 is always tempting, the smart money lies with the more complete and disciplined fighter. Diaz has shown the tools and the temperament to neutralize powerful but limited opponents before. Expect him to weather a few dangerous moments, particularly in the middle rounds, but his superior conditioning, technical skills, and ring generalship should see him build a comfortable lead on the scorecards. Mendez's chances hinge on landing a game-changing punch, but it's a low-percentage path to victory against a slick and defensively responsible operator like Diaz. We're predicting a win for Diaz, most likely via a clear unanimous decision.
